About S N Jafarey
S N Jafarey is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Obstetrics and Gynecology and Finance, having authored 29 papers that have together received 474 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Global Maternal and Child Health (8 papers), Child Nutrition and Water Access (3 papers) and Healthcare Systems and Reforms (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(284 citations), Obstetrics and Gynecology (72 citations) and Health (69 citations). S N Jafarey has collaborated with scholars based in Pakistan, United States and Kenya. Frequent co-authors include Fariyal F. Fikree, Jill Durocher, Sajid Soofi, Shabina Ariff, Asher Feroze, Nabeela Ali, Zulfiqar A Bhutta, Kamran Sadiq, N. A. Jafarey and Nazo Kureshy. Their work appears in journals such as The Lancet, Social Science & Medicine and BJOG An International Journal of Obstetrics & Gynaecology.
